Default Are 150cc buggies worth it?

I want it to mess around the neighborhood and also in the woods some. I live speed so 150cc seems slow to me but I have a 2 and 4 yr old daughter that will like to go with me so don't want to get crazy and I'm sure they will want to drive eventually

Most 150's are capable of 35+ MPH. That's pretty fast in a kart/buggy.We have wooded trails and the fastest I can go in them is 30MPH-and that's driving hard.I've been a speed junkie for 35+yrs!!!
